The increase in the traction-drive power reults in the necessity of improving the existing system of the traction power supply. A possibility to improve the trolleybus power-supply system by decreasing energy losses during transmissions from the power supply source to the power feed line is considered. The passage from the existing two-wire power-supply system to the DC three-wire system is proposed. It requires the modernization of the power-supply circuits by passing from the traction-transformer winding connection by star-two inverse stars with equalizing reactor to that by star-star, delta with the series connection between three-phase bridge rectifiers. A method for calculating losses for the proposed circuit solution is described. Taking account of the real conditions of motion, 9 different situations of the mutual location of trolleybuses are considered. The studies of the mathematical model describing the proposed power-supply system show that the lengths of the regions between substations may be doubled and technological energy losses may be approximately halved.
